众所周知,控制台应用程序一般都会显示一个控制台窗口(虚拟DOS窗口),但很多时候控制台程序的执行逻辑根本不需要与用户进行交互,所以显示这个难看的窗口纯属多余,那么如何将它屏蔽掉呢?下面我向大家介绍一种方法。……阅读全文>
发表于 @ 2005年07月03日 11:46:00|评论(loading...)|编辑|收藏
[Interactive Computer Graphics --a top-down approach with opengl]
bit.c
错误:窗口大小改变后,点鼠标左键,光标处的贴图位置不再准确。
修正:程序中宽和高(w和h)搞错了。
阅读全文>
发表于 @ 2005年05月01日 23:34:00|评论(loading...)|编辑|收藏
glNormal*() 用来设置当前的法向量,这个法向量将被应用到紧接下来的glVertex*() 所定义的顶点上。但是通常各个顶点的法向是各不相同的,所以我们通常在定义每个顶点之前都为它确定一次法向量。阅读全文>
发表于 @ 2005年04月27日 10:11:00|评论(loading...)|编辑|收藏
当你点击鼠标的时候,glutPassiveMotionFunc()居然比glutMouseFunc()先执行!刚得出的结论,不知对不对。阅读全文>
发表于 @ 2005年04月22日 00:32:00|评论(loading...)|编辑|收藏